Decision to Register
Key CMC decision criteria to produce Phase III li d i iti t i t ti t bilitsupplies and initiate registration stability
1. Final API?
2. Final formulation?2. Final formulation?
3. Final process?
4. Final analytical methods?
5. Commercial manufacturing site selected?
6. Suitable registration stability protocol?
9 l
![Page 10: Podd slide deck mark kontny](https://reader033.fdocuments.in/reader033/viewer/2022051208/5462b5a3b4af9f5d1c8b4930/html5/thumbnails/10.jpg)
Decision to Launch
Key CMC decision criteria to launch
1. Process validation complete?
2. Robust and characterized process?
l d3. PAI? Actions implemented?
4. Adequate commercial manufacturing volume to support market demand?
5. Stability to support desired expiration date?

Selecting a Partner – MUST HAVES
• Technical depth and breadth – formulation, process, k i d l t l ti lpackaging development, analytical
• Quality system and track record
• Manufacturing scale – seamless scale-up from lab,Manufacturing scale seamless scale up from lab, to pilot, to intermediate, to commercial scale
• Customer service & agility
B i l f f i l i• Business plan – fee for service, royalties, terms & conditions
• Fair pricing
